Photo-Oxidation
Consider photo-oxidation, a chemical process accelerated by direct sunlight. Light, specifically ultraviolet radiation, triggers reactions that degrade the complex organic compounds within the tobacco. These compounds, responsible for aroma and taste, break down, resulting in a muted, stale profile. Imagine a vintage tin left on a windowsill; the sun, over time, diminishes its inherent qualities, reducing it to a bland imitation of its former self. This process is particularly detrimental to blends with delicate flavors, such as those containing Virginia or Oriental tobaccos.
-
Heat Buildup
Beyond the chemical reactions, direct sunlight generates heat. This heat acts as a catalyst, increasing the rate of evaporation. Moisture, the lifeblood of pipe tobacco, dissipates, leaving the leaves dry and brittle. The result is a harsh, acrid smoke, far removed from the smooth, flavorful experience intended by the blender. Observe a pouch of tobacco inadvertently left on a car dashboard during a summer afternoon; the sun’s relentless heat transforms it into an unsmokable wasteland.
-
Color Fading
The aesthetic degradation also plays a role. Sunlight bleaches the tobacco leaves, fading their rich hues to a dull, lifeless brown. While this cosmetic change doesn’t directly impact the flavor, it serves as a visual indicator of damage. The vibrant colors, often a sign of careful aging and quality, disappear, signaling a loss of inherent value. Visualize a collector’s prized collection, once resplendent with the deep reds and browns of aged tobacco, now faded and washed out due to prolonged exposure.
-
Container Damage
Sunlight also affects the storage container itself. Plastic containers can become brittle and crack, compromising the airtight seal. Metal tins can overheat, accelerating the degradation of the tobacco within. Even glass jars, while offering some protection, are not immune to the sun’s effects. A cracked tin, exposed to air and light, invites spoilage and diminishes the tobacco’s intended characteristics.

6. Container material
The choice of vessel for preserving pipe tobacco is more than a matter of aesthetics; it’s a pivotal decision that directly influences the blend’s longevity and integrity. Consider the narrative of a seasoned smoker who, after years of experimentation, discovered the stark difference between storing his prized English blends in plastic versus glass containers. The plastic, while seemingly airtight, allowed subtle off-gassing, a slow permeation of volatile compounds that gradually altered the tobacco’s flavor profile, imparting a faint, plastic-like undertone. This experience underscored a crucial point: the container itself could become an active participant in the storage process, either enhancing or detracting from the blend’s intended character.
Glass, particularly mason jars with rubber gaskets, emerged as the preferred choice for many. Its inert nature prevents chemical interactions with the tobacco, ensuring that the blend remains unchanged by its surroundings. However, glass is not without its drawbacks. Its transparency necessitates careful shielding from direct sunlight, which can degrade the tobacco’s oils and accelerate oxidation. Opaque ceramic jars offer an alternative, providing both an inert interior and protection from light. Metal tins, especially those lined with food-grade epoxy, have historically been a common choice, but their susceptibility to rust and potential for metallic flavors to leach into the tobacco make them a less reliable option for long-term storage. Mylar bags are also an option. Their tight seal helps minimize moisture issues and are useful if space is an issue for people who are trying to store a lot of tobacco. 7. Blend separation
The narrative of tobacco preservation inevitably leads to the principle of blend segregation. Consider a seasoned pipe smoker, a connoisseur with a collection spanning years and continents. Among their holdings are a tin of Latakia-heavy English, a delicately scented Virginia flake, and an aromatic Burley, each representing a distinct facet of the smoking experience. To commingle these diverse blends within a single vessel would be akin to blending colors on an artist’s palette, resulting in a muddy, indistinct hue. The purpose of blend separation is to avoid just such a diminishment.
The rationale extends beyond the mere avoidance of flavor contamination. Each type of tobacco possesses unique characteristics: moisture content, volatile oil composition, and susceptibility to mold growth. Blending these disparate components can create an unstable microclimate within the storage container. The wetter blend may impart its moisture to the drier one, creating conditions conducive to mold while simultaneously diluting the flavor of the former. Similarly, the stronger aromatic oils of one blend can overwhelm the more subtle notes of another. The consequence is a homogenization, a leveling of distinction, that negates the purpose of curating a diverse collection. For instance, if a blend of Cavendish is stored with a perique blend, after a time the smoker will find they all taste similar, thereby erasing all the hard work of the blenders.

Question 2: Can humidors designed for cigars effectively store pipe tobacco?
Picture a humidified chamber, meticulously calibrated to maintain 70% relative humidity. This sanctuary, ideal for the slow, deliberate burn of a premium cigar, becomes a breeding ground for mold when applied to pipe tobacco. The higher moisture content, while preserving the cigar’s supple wrapper, saturates the loosely packed leaves of pipe blends, leading to fermentation and spoilage. Cigar humidors, therefore, are ill-suited for preserving the delicate balance required for pipe tobacco.

Question 6: What is the ideal humidity level for storing open containers of pipe tobacco?
Picture a hygrometer reading hovering around 62%, a carefully calibrated balance point. Above this level, the risk of mold increases dramatically. Below, the tobacco becomes brittle and loses its essential oils, resulting in a harsh, unsatisfying smoke. Maintaining a relative humidity of approximately 62% represents the optimal compromise, preserving the tobacco’s moisture content while minimizing the risk of spoilage.

Practical Tips for Optimal Tobacco Preservation
Securing the longevity of pipe tobacco involves more than simply placing it in a container. It demands attention to detail, an understanding of the product’s vulnerabilities, and a commitment to consistent practices. The following tips, gleaned from experienced smokers and preservation experts, offer practical guidance for safeguarding one’s investment and maintaining the intended flavor profiles of cherished blends.
Tip 1: Invest in Quality Airtight Containers: Remember the story of the novice collector who stored his prized blends in repurposed plastic containers? The subtle chemical interactions between the tobacco and the plastic resulted in a gradual degradation of flavor. Opt for glass mason jars with rubber gaskets or specialized tobacco storage containers designed with airtight seals. These provide a reliable barrier against moisture loss and oxidation.
Tip 2: Monitor and Regulate Humidity Levels: Picture the humid afternoon when a valued tin was left out in the sun, its rich moisture quickly drying up and degrading the delicate flavors. Employ a hygrometer to monitor humidity levels within the storage area, aiming for a consistent 62-65%. Utilize Boveda packs or similar humidity control devices to maintain the ideal moisture content, preventing both desiccation and mold growth.
Tip 3: Shield Tobacco from Direct Sunlight and Heat: Envision a meticulously curated collection of rare blends, left exposed to the relentless sun. The UV rays and elevated temperatures accelerated the evaporation of essential oils, diminishing the flavor and aroma. Store tobacco in a cool, dark location away from direct sunlight and heat sources. A basement cellar, a shaded cupboard, or a dedicated storage unit can provide the necessary protection.
Tip 4: Implement a System of Rotation: Remember the tale of the forgotten tin, buried deep within a storage unit, only to be discovered years later, its contents stale and lifeless? Implement a system of rotation, prioritizing older or more vulnerable blends for consumption. Mark each container with its acquisition date and consume in a “first-in, first-out” manner to ensure optimal freshness.
Tip 5: Maintain a Dedicated Storage Space: The smoker who stored his tobacco alongside pungent spices and cleaning supplies soon learned a valuable lesson: pipe tobacco readily absorbs ambient odors. Designate a dedicated storage space, free from strong smells and potential contaminants. This prevents the unwanted infusion of foreign aromas, preserving the integrity of each blend.
Tip 6: Consider the Impact of Altitude: An experienced hiker loved to smoke his pipe at the top of a mountain, but found the tobacco to dry out. If residing at high altitude where the air is drier, consider using a humidifier in your tobacco storage area. Because tobacco can dry out in even a closed environment.
Tip 7: Know the Best Temperature for Smoking: If you are smoking tobacco on a humid day, be aware that this will affect the moisture content of the blend you are using. Bring the amount of tobacco you plan on using for a day, and have it in its own container, so your main supply stays stable.
